Hello all. I have a new 2006 RMK 600 H.O. with a 144 inch track and the Ryde FX shocks. I thought I had my rear shock gone when my suspension wasn't up like it should be. Let me try to explain this the best I can. Lifting the back of the ski-doo up and dropping her, the suspension drops right down, she won't stay up, also, when u pushes down on her, she goes down alot easier than she used to. Like i said i figured my shock was gone, but i just installed a new one. Before I spent money on something else i figured i'd post here. The only other things i could think of, is something to do with the front shock, or weak springs. Any help would be highly appreciated. Thanks in advance.

The shocks on the front or the rear of the sled do NOT hold the sled up Springs hold sled up. Shocks just dampen the reaction of the suspension being compressed. I would say you have a spring issue, or a broken arm somewhere in susp.
